Understanding Temperature Rise Test Switchgear

Temperature rise test switchgear is essential for electrical protection and involves devices or systems that prevent overheating and potential failure of electrical components. Essentially, this switchgear is designed to ensure that the temperature of electrical devices does not exceed specified limits during operation. If they do, the risk of damage, fire, or unplanned downtime increases significantly.

Common Concerns

1. Confusion Over Specifications

One of the primary concerns when buying temperature rise test switchgear is the confusion surrounding technical specifications. Terms like “current rating,” “thermal capacity,” and “installation method” can be daunting.

For instance, a common specification is the "rated current," which indicates how much current the switchgear can safely handle. If a business purchases a switchgear that has a lower rating than needed, it can lead to overheating and equipment failure. Customers often feel lost and overwhelmed with the technical language used in product descriptions.

2. Reliability and Quality Assurance

Another concern is ensuring the reliability and quality of the switchgear. In some cases, buyers may come across cheaper products that appear attractive but lack the necessary quality assurance tests, such as the temperature rise test itself. This leaves room for doubts about the performance and lifespan of the equipment.

3. Compliance with Standards

Switchgear must comply with various industry standards to ensure safety and functionality. Buyers often struggle to determine which certifications their switchgear should meet and how to verify if a manufacturer is complying with these standards.

Solutions to Your Concerns

1. Simplified Specification Guides

To make sense of technical specs, look for suppliers who provide simplified specification guides or customer support teams that can help clarify complex terms. For example, reliable manufacturers will have resources that break down the features of their switchgear in plain language. Additionally, request detailed product data sheets to understand the essential specifications for your needs.

2. Reputable Brands and Reviews

Choose switchgear from reputable manufacturers who emphasize quality assurance and have undergone rigorous testing. 3. Verify Compliance with Industry Standards

Ensure that your potential switchgear meets industry standards, such as IEC or ANSI certification. Request documentation from suppliers to verify compliance. A good supplier will be transparent and provide you with the necessary certifications that prove their product meets safety and operational guidelines.
